Discretionary responsibility occurs when an organization voluntarily moves beyond basic economic, legal, and ethical expectations to provide leadership in advancing the well-being of individuals, communities, and society as a whole.

Discretionary Responsibility

The voluntary obligation or duty of an organization to contribute to the welfare of the broader community.

Economic, Legal, Ethical Expectations

Standards and norms guiding behavior in regards to financial operations, adherence to laws, and moral principles in business or personal conduct.

Well-Being

The state of being comfortable, healthy, or happy, reflecting the overall quality of an individual's life.
